Benefits of nunchaku training
Nunchaku training improves hand-eye coordination and dexterity, involving perfect synchronisation between the two sticks for fluid rotations and controlled strikes. This practice enhances overall agility, useful in any martial arts discipline, and increases muscle strength in the forearms and shoulders without additional equipment. The lightweight materials allow long sessions, reducing the risk of premature fatigue and favouring rapid progress.
Mentally, it develops patience and concentration, as errors require immediate repetition, strengthening muscle memory. It's a versatile weapon for self-defence, learning to manage distance and trajectories. Plus, its rhythmic drills reduce stress and promote relaxation. Its integration into your routine ensures holistic development, combining cognitive agility with physical strength for superior performance.
How do you choose the right gear?
The choice of nunchaku depends on your level of experience and purpose of use. For beginners, opt for softwood or foam models with a 15-20cm chain, which offer protection from accidental hits and allow you to learn the basics without discomfort. Experts prefer hardwood or metal versions with adjustable strings for increased speed and real impact in advanced training.
Check the length: sticks should measure approximately forearm length for optimal control. Material matters - wood gives natural feedback and those with replaceable hinges ensure durability. For competitions or demonstrations, choose balanced, even-weighted models, and test rotation to avoid imbalance. Make sure straps or non-slip handles are secure, and consult maintenance instructions for long life.
FAQs (FAQ)
What type of nunchaku is recommended for beginners?
For beginners, foam or soft-wood models with a short chain (15-20cm) are recommended, offering safety and control in the early stages of learning, reducing the risk of injury.
What is the ideal length of a nunchaku?
Sticks should be approximately the length of the user's forearm for natural and balanced manoeuvrability. Correct length ensures precision and stability in rotations.
How to properly maintain a nunchaku?
Periodically check the chain or rope for wear, clean the sticks with a dry cloth after practice, and store the gun in a dry place away from moisture. This will prolong its life and keep it safe to use.
